WebJan 26, 2024 · Microsoft Graph will continue to return a reference to the next page of results in the @odata.nextLink property with each response until all pages of the results have been read. To read all results, you must continue to call Microsoft Graph with the @odata.nextLink property returned in each response until the @odata.nextLink property … Webanswered Apr 16, 2024 at 5:22. About Microsoft Graph PowerShell WebJan 26, 2024 · The following are the basic steps to use the OAuth 2.0 authorization code grant flow to get an access token from the Microsoft identity platform endpoint: Register your app with Azure AD. Get authorization. Get an access token. Call Microsoft Graph with the access token. Use a refresh token to get a new access token. 1. Register your app
